How they present the American and French omelet?
For presentation a French omelette (pictured above) is rolled up into an oval or cylindrical shape before serving, whereas an American omelet is folded in half. Note: For this method, your eggs will lack that signature golden brown crust American omelets have.
Why is the French omelette creamy in the middle and shiny on the outside?
The slightly-wrinkled omelette. It shows no signs of browning, has a creamy center and wrinkles on the surface because the egg solids were stirred towards the center of the pan at the beginning of the cooking process.
What is the difference between an American and a French omelette?
French omelets are served plain or with light fillings, folded tightly with a soft interior. American omelets are thicker and crispier and often served with heavier fillings. Although the ingredients are often the same, every other part of the process is different.

Do you stir an omelette?
6. This is the key moment when egg becomes omelet. Start stirring your eggs as soon as you add them to the pan to make sure nothing is sticking to the bottom. Stirring also helps to prevent curds of cooked egg from forming faster than it takes the entire mixture to cook.
